Trainfuly Golf Performance - Episode #32 - Dr. Jack Wells - Physical Profiling on the DP World Tour
Dr. Jack Wells is the Lead Sports Scientist for the Professional Golfers Association, Scientific Advisor for the European Tour Performance Institute, S&C Coach for England Golf, and Co-Founder of the Golfer Performance Network. Jack did his PhD in physical profiling for golf and the assessments used by the DP World Tour are a result of his research. Jack joins our podcast to discuss his philosophy on assessing and physically preparing golfers.

Trainfuly Golf Performance - Episode #31 - Dr. Chris Bishop - Association Between Physical Characteristics and CHS
Dr. Chris Bishop is an Associate Professor at Middlesex University. He's also on the Medical and Scientific Advisory Team for the European Tour Group, The R&A and the Ladies European Tour. Chris is one of the top researchers and authorities in golf strength and conditioning and he joins our podcast to discuss his research, including his recent meta-analysis looking at the association between different physical characteristics and CHS.

Trainfuly // Golf Fitness - Episode #28 - Dr. Trent Nessler - Injury Resilience for Golfers
The Athletic Movement Index (AMI) is a tool which utilizes the latest in movement science to accurately and reliably identify movement patterns that put athletes at risk for injury and performance issues. The AMI was developed by Dr. Trent Nessler with over 20 years of clinical practice, research and development. Dr. Nessler joins our podcast to discuss how we can use the AMI to improve injury resilience and enhance performance in golfers.

Trainfuly // Golf Fitness - Episode #19 - Dr. Stuart McGill - Reduce Back Pain and Enhance Performance
Dr. Stuart McGill is a world renowned spine researcher and back pain expert. His research focused on the mechanisms of back pain, how to rehabilitate back-pained people, and how to enhance both injury resilience and performance. His work produced over 240 peer-reviewed journal papers, several textbooks and many international awards. Dr. McGill’s advice is often sought by governments, corporations, legal experts, medical groups and elite athletes and teams from around the world. He joins our podcast to discuss how we can reduce back pain and enhance performance.

Trainfuly // Golf Fitness - Episode #18 - How to Develop Tour Level Clubhead Speed
In this episode Thomas describes the program he uses with elite golfers to increase their clubhead speed. He explains the 3 phases of training he typically uses, the specific techniques he uses during each phase, and how he schedules the phases to make them more effective.
